Benefits of a Foldable Treadmill
These models can be tucked away in closets and under beds, unlike models that aren't foldable. They are ideal for homes and apartments with little space.
Some treadmills foldable can run at a walk speed, while others can be used for light jogging. Some treadmills offer coaching programs to enhance the workout experience.

While the convenience of folding treadmill is an important selling point, you should also consider its mechanical stability and durability. Many foldable treadmills make use of lightweight materials and components to accomplish their folding capabilities which could compromise the structural stability. This could cause wear and tear on the components of the fold over time, reducing their efficiency and lifespan.

If you're looking for a treadmill that can easily fold and unfolded, look for a model equipped with an automatic deck release. This feature allows the treadmill to gently lower on the floor after you've finished using it. This will minimize damage and possible injuries. If you plan to use the treadmill in conjunction with other people, look for models that have an anti-tip function. This feature will help keep the treadmill steady in use, and prevent it from falling over. Look for a treadmill with wheels to allow you to move it around if necessary.
